1 Corinthians 14:33,40 - Compare All Versions

1 Corinthians 14:33 NIV (New International Version)

For God is not a God of disorder but of peace—as in all the congregations of the Lord’s people.

1 Corinthians 14:40 NIV (New International Version)

But everything should be done in a fitting and orderly way.

1 Corinthians 14:33 ESV (English Standard Version 2025)

For God is not a God of confusion but of peace. As in all the churches of the saints

1 Corinthians 14:40 ESV (English Standard Version 2025)

But all things should be done decently and in order.

1 Corinthians 14:33 NLT (New Living Translation)

For God is not a God of disorder but of peace, as in all the meetings of God’s holy people.

1 Corinthians 14:40 NLT (New Living Translation)

But be sure that everything is done properly and in order.

1 Corinthians 14:33 CSB (Christian Standard Bible)

since God is not a God of disorder but of peace. As in all the churches of the saints

1 Corinthians 14:40 CSB (Christian Standard Bible)

But everything is to be done decently  and in order.

1 Corinthians 14:33 KJV (King James Version)

For God is not the author of confusion, but of peace, as in all churches of the saints.

1 Corinthians 14:40 KJV (King James Version)

Let all things be done decently and in order.

1 Corinthians 14:33 NKJV (New King James Version)

For God is not the author of confusion but of peace, as in all the churches of the saints.

I Corinthians 14:40 NKJV (New King James Version)

Let all things be done decently and in order.
